Beijing Opera is our national opera. It has a history of over 200 years. It is the soul of Chinese national culture. It came into being after 1790 when the four famous Anhui opera troupes (戏班) went to Beijing. The eyes are the window of the soul. Eye language can express different feelings. People from English-speaking countries have more eye contact when they are in conversation. When Americans are talking, they usually look at each other. But there are many rules about eye language: Whether to look at the other speaker or not; when it is the time to look, how long they can look; who they can look at and who they can’t. All these have different meanings.
Americans put great importance on the time and the way of eye contact. In ordinary conversation, they will look at each other about one minute and then they will look away. Too long, eye contact will make people feel uncomfortable. Once some Americans had a trip to a foreign village and the local people stared (盯) at them. The Americans were angry and thought the local people were not friendly. In fact, it was natural and local area. They were just curious (好奇的).
People who like each other have more eye contact than people who dislike each other. Women usually communicate with more eye contact. If two Americans stare at each other, it shows they are close friends. In North America, the children have learned to look at the other speaker in the eye. If they don’t, they are thought to be unconfident.

Meeting Anne
Matthew Cuthbert was on his way to Bright River on his horse and carriage. He was a quiet man who didn’t speak much, especially to strangers. So, he enjoyed the journey and the smell of the apple trees in silence. He reached Bright River but there was no sign of the 5:30 train which he’d come for. Matthew asked the station manager if it would come soon.
“It came half an hour ago,” answered the manager. “There was one passenger. She’s sitting over there.”
“I don’t understand. I’m not expecting a girl,” said Matthew. “It’s a boy that I’ve come for.”
“Guess there’s some mistake,” he said. “Talk to the girl. ▲ That’s for sure.”
Matthew looked at her. She wore an old brown hat which covered two braids of very long, thick, red hair. Her face was small and thin with lots of freckles (雀斑). Her big green eyes looked back at him.
Matthew began walking over but as soon as she saw him walking her way she started the conversation.
“I suppose you’re Mr. Matthew Cuthbert of Green Gables?” she said in a clear, sweet voice. “I’m Anne. I’m so glad to see you. I was afraid you weren’t coming and I was imagining all the things that might have happened to you. If you didn’t come for me tonight, I made up my mind to go down the road to that cherry tree at the corner, climb up it and stay all night. I wouldn’t be afraid and it would be lovely to sleep in a wild cherry tree all white at night, don’t you think?”
This girl was different.
“I’m sorry I’m late,” he said shyly. “Come on. Give me your bag.”
As they rode home, Anne talked on and on. Normally, too much talking would make Matthew angry, but from Anne, he didn’t mind. She apologized but Matthew didn’t want her to stop.
“Oh, you can talk as much as you like. I don’t mind,” said Matthew.
“Oh, I’m so glad. I know you and I are going to get along fine.”

Embroidery (刺绣) has a long history and can date back to the Qing Dynasty in China. Embroidery is very popular in many countries such as China, India and Japan. Embroidery is the handicraft of decorating fabric (织布) or other materials with needles and thread or yarn (纱线). Embroidery may also use other materials such as metal strips, pearls, quills and so on. Embroidery is most often used on caps, hats, coats, blankets, stocking and golf shirts. Embroidery is available (可获得的) with a wide variety of thread or yarn colour.
Embroidery has many special features. One of the interesting characteristics of embroidery is the basic techniques or stitches (针法), such as the chain stitch, the button hole or the blanket stitch, the running stitch, the satin stitch and the cross stitch. They are still the important techniques of hand embroidery today.
Embroidery can be different according to whether the design is stitched (缝合) on top of or through the foundation fabric; and by the relationship of stitch placement to the fabric. Different embroidery has its own advantages and disadvantages. In the modern society, we can produce many different embroideries. Machine embroidery is one of them. It appears in the early stages of the industrial Revolution (工业革命).
